Rachel Bower | 2029 | OH/OPP | Idaho Crush

Rachel Bower is showing a major jump early in the 2029 class. Across the same 29-set sample, Bower has gone from 82 kills last season to 172 this season, while increasing her kills per set from 2.78 to 5.90. Her blocks have also climbed from 3 to 13, adding another dimension to her impact at the net. At 6-foot-1 with a 120 block touch and 122 approach touch, Bower has the physical tools to match the production. Bower is no stranger to big-stage success, earning 2024 USAV 15 National Tournament MVP and a spot on the 2025 USAV 15 Open All-Tournament Team. This season’s numbers suggest she’s taking another step forward with Idaho Crush and Skyview High School. 

Lucy Waleskowski | 2029 | S/OPP | NKYVC

Lucy Waleskowski is showing continued growth across the same sample of games compared with last season. Her biggest jump came in assists, increasing from 203 to 229, while her digs also climbed from 70 to 84. Her kills and blocks remained close to last season’s numbers. At 6-foot-0, Waleskowski brings size and versatility to the S/OPP position. She also has experience on some of the biggest stages, including two NTDP Experiences, Big South Supernova, the AVCA Phenom Watch List, and multiple high school honors including GGCL First Team.

Ava Cooper | 2029 | LIB/DS | South Point High School

Ava Cooper is making a major jump defensively compared with the same point last season. Cooper has gone from 65 digs to 191, while her digs per set have increased from 2.16 to 3.70. She has also added to her serving production, going from 22 aces to 24. At 5-foot-7, Cooper has already built an impressive résumé, earning Gaston County Player of the Year in 2024, along with First Team All-Conference and 5A All-Region honors as a freshman. She has also landed on the AVCA Phenom Watch List and NCVBCA Players Watch List.

Lila Jensen | 2029 | LIB/DS | Alliance Volleyball Club

Lila Jensen is taking another step forward defensively this season, increasing her digs from 36 to 50 across the same 13-set sample. Her digs per set have also jumped from 2.84 to 3.80, showing a clear increase in her impact in the back row. Jensen has already built an impressive résumé with Lipscomb Academy, including being named a 2025 GJNC All-Tournament Team selection, a 2025 TSSAA Midseason Top Player, and the team's 2025 leader in digs, aces per set and receptions. She has also earned UA NEXT MVP honors and participated in 2026 NTDP Training and UA NEXT.

Geralynn Byers-Veal | 2029 | OH | Austin Juniors Volleyball

Geralynn Byers-Veal is showing strong growth at the net this season, increasing her kills from 222 to 256 and her total blocks from 35 to 51 across the same 84-set sample. That’s 34 more kills and 16 more blocks than she had at this point last season. At 6-foot-1 with a 125 approach touch, Byers-Veal brings plenty of size and athleticism to the outside position as she continues to develop her game with Austin Juniors Volleyball.

Roxy Rigo | 2029 | S/OH | Mintonette

Roxy Rigo has made a major jump in her setting production this season, going from 8 assists to 240 across 35 sets. That works out to 6.86 assists per set, compared with just 0.23 last season. She has also increased her digs from 65 to 87, while her kills moved from 112 to 44 and blocks from 14 to 11. A 6-foot S/OH, Rigo already has an impressive résumé that includes 2025 USA Nationals MVP, JVA All-National Team, AVCA Phenom recognition, All-District honors, and both 2026 NTDP and UA NEXT experience. Her expanded setting role adds another layer to an already versatile game.

Alexandria White | 2029 | OH/OPP | WPVC

Alexandria White is showing a clear jump in production this season, increasing her kills from 32 to 61 across the same 16-set sample. Her digs have also doubled from 22 to 44, while her aces increased from 5 to 6 and blocks went from 0 to 3. The 5-foot-11 OH/OPP from Bishop Moore High School already has high-level tournament experience, earning 2024 and 2025 AAU All-American honors, a spot on the 2025 USAV All-Tournament Team, and helping WPVC to a 2025 USAV 14 Open Silver finish.

Stella Smith | 2029 | LIB/DS | Legacy | PPV TBD

Stella Smith is showing continued defensive growth at the same point in the season, increasing her digs from 87 to 93 across 25 sets. Her digs per set have also climbed from 3.20 to 3.70, showing an increase in her defensive impact. Smith has 26 assists this season compared with 30 last season, while her aces have moved from 17 to 9. The 5-foot-7 LIB/DS from Clarkston High School already has a strong résumé, including 2025 AAU National Champion, 2025 AAU All-American, Freshman Player of the Week, and OAA Red All-Conference, All-District and All-Region honors. She has also received a UA NEXT Camp invite.

Emilie Mark | 2029 | OH/OPP | Alliance Volleyball

Emilie Mark is making a big jump in production this season, increasing her kills from 89 to 163 across the same 47-set sample. Her digs have nearly tripled from 31 to 91, while her aces have jumped from 2 to 21. Her blocking numbers have dipped from 26 to 16, but her overall offensive, defensive and serving production has taken a clear step forward. At 6-foot-2 with a 120 approach touch, Mark brings strong size to the OH/OPP position. She has also been successful on the national stage, earning an All-Tournament Team selection at USAV Nationals in the 15 National Division while helping her club finish fifth. Mark was also part of a USAV 14U National Division runner-up team and earned All-Region Tournament Team honors with Christ Presbyterian Academy.

Makinley Ramsey | 2029 | LIB/DS | VCN

Makinley Ramsey is showing steady growth in the back row this season, increasing her digs from 18 to 34 across the same 23-set sample. Her digs per set have nearly doubled, moving from 0.76 to 1.50, while her aces have more than doubled from 4 to 9. She has also added two more assists, going from 7 to 9. Ramsey has already gained high-level recognition, attending the Nebraska Dream Team as a freshman. With her defensive and serving numbers trending upward, she’s a 2029 LIB/DS to keep watching with VCN and Norris High School.
